We present a comprehensive list of the ground-state energies and the spin gaps of finite Kagome clusters with up to 42 spins obtained using large-scale exact diagonalization techniques. This represents the current limit of this exact approach. For a fixed number of spins N, we study several cluster shapes under periodic boundary conditions in both directions resulting in a toroidal geometry. The clusters are characterized by their side length and diagonal as well as the shortest Manhattan diameter of the torii. A finite-size scaling analysis of the ground-state energy as well as the spin gap is then performed in terms of the shortest toroidal diameter as well as the shortest Manhattan diameter. The structure of the spin-spin correlations further supports the importance of short loops wrapping around the torii.
